Dela via


funktionen MPI_Get_processor_name

Hämtar namnet på processorn.

Syntax

int MPIAPI MPI_Get_processor_name(
        _Out_z_cap_post_count_(MPI_MAX_PROCESSOR_NAME,*resultlen) char *name,
  _Out_ int                                                            *resultlen
);

Parametrar

  • Namn
    En unik specificerare för den faktiska noden (till skillnad från virtuell). Detta måste vara en matris med minst MPI_MAX_PROCESSOR_NAME.

  • resultlen [ut]
    Namnets längd (i tecken).

Returvärde

Returnerar MPI_SUCCESS vid lyckat resultat. Annars är returvärdet en felkod.

I Fortran lagras returvärdet i parametern IERROR .

Fortran

    MPI_GET_PROCESSOR_NAME( NAME, RESULTLEN, IERROR)
        CHARACTER*(*) NAME
        INTEGER RESULTLEN,IERROR

Kommentarer

Namnet som returneras bör identifiera en viss maskinvara. det exakta formatet är implementering definierat. Det här namnet kan vara samma som kan returneras av "gethostname", "uname" eller "sysinfo".

Krav

Produkt

HPC Pack 2012 MS-MPI Redistributable Package, HPC Pack 2008 R2 MS-MPI Redistributable Package, HPC Pack 2008 MS-MPI Redistributable Package eller HPC Pack 2008 Client Utilities

Huvud

Mpi.h; Mpif.h

Bibliotek

Msmpi.lib

DLL

Msmpi.dll

Se även

MPI-hanteringsfunktioner